Raymond Hanson (Ray)
An incredible man has left this earth. Ray passed away March 29th at his home in Rosemount, after having battled leukemia. Ray was born October 11, 1937 in Madelia, Minnesota to Raymond and Evelyn (Bennett) Hanson. He grew up on the family farm and graduated from Lake Crystal High School where he met his future bride, Jean Fredericksen. He attended St. Thomas College and graduated from Mankato State College. He married Jean on June 7, 1958. They were blessed with three children: Deb, Jay, and Mike. He was well known in the personal care industry and his career in the chemical field took him to Mankato, Battle Creek, Michigan, Valencia, Venezuela, Dublin, Ohio, and the Twin Cities area. Known for his quick wit and love of family, Ray enjoyed woodworking, fishing, bridge, and reading books on World War II. He was especially drawn to the little people in our family. He is survived by his loving wife of almost 60 years, Jean; children, Deb (Kevin) Kelly of Fairmont, Jay (Michelle) Hanson of Carver and Mike (Teri Jaspersen) Hanson of Mankato; 7 grandchildren, Tania (Mike) Fugazzi of Mankato, James Bowers of Eagan, Ashley (Corey) Blazejak of Fairmont, Kolin (Maggie) Kelly of Eagle Lake, Kalyn Kelly of Fairmont, Alyssa Hanson and Erika Hanson both of Carver; 7 great-grandchildren, Braydn, Jack, Ella, Carson, Mara, Kolton, and Charlie; siblings, Sandy (Al) Giese, Richard (Pat) Hanson, Linda Hanson, Vicki (Dave) Pauling; in-laws, nieces, nephews and many friends. Preceded in death by his parents, grandparents, a niece, aunts and uncles. May he rest in peace. Memorial Service at 11am on Saturday, April 7, 2018 at Church of the Risen Savior, 1501 County Rd 42 E, Burnsville, with visitation one hour prior.
